This is described as a cast skin and is typically located in lots on beds and floorings. Bed pests eat cozy blood, making people hassle-free food resources. Bed insect bites are a clear indication you're taking care of these unwanted guests. Their bites might look like tiny, red welts on the body and are usually located upon awakening.


Traveling is the top reason for bed insects making their way into our homes. Other causes might consist of unintentional intro via made use of furnishings and likewise guests that visit your home that have bed insects on themselves or their personal belongings. It is a common misconception that bad hygiene draws in bed pests.


What are bed insects brought in to? Bed bugs feed on cozy blood, making humans a lasting food source, and a home with the perfect temperature and environment for these pests to flourish.


Chicago Bed Bug ExterminatorChicago Bed Bug Exterminator
Bed insects are most active throughout April through November when the temperature levels are warmer, but problems can occur any kind of time of year. Some typical places bed bugs are found within homes are bed mattresses, bedding, fractures and crevices, wall surfaces, image frameworks, and furnishings such as night stands, couches and chairs.

Bed bugs spread out extremely rapidly and can end up being common house guests before you recognize it. Obtaining rid of them is no simple task and can turn right into an extremely extensive procedure.






Do not forget furnishings - it's generally the most neglected furnishings where we find gathering sites developing. Check upholstered furniture with an LED flashlight to search for bed insects, droppings, cast skins and eggs. Vacuuming and choosing up any kind of clutter can make it harder for bed bugs to find concealing areas in your home.


If you do find an invasion, it is very important to act quickly! Once one bed bug locates a suitable area to nest, it can release scents to its buddies telling them to sign up with. This can make them really hard to eliminate which is why taking the steps to stop bed insects from coming to be a problem can save you time and difficulty attempting to address it.


Do not utilize aerosol bug bombs or other over-the-counter pesticides. There is typically no demand to throw away ravaged apparel, furnishings and mattresses after our therapy.
